Is it OK to freeze baby puree?
A simple way to freeze baby food is spooning it into clean ice cube trays. After it has frozen, store the cubes in clean, airtight freezer-safe containers. … Unfrozen baby food should linger in the refrigerator no longer than two days, and once defrosted, the pureed food should never be refrozen.
How long can pureed baby food stay out?
At room temperature, freshly made baby food is safe for up to two hours. If the room is warmer than 90 degrees F, it’s only safe for about an hour. Once you refrigerate homemade food that contains fruits and veggies, you have about 48 hours to use it.
Can I freeze pureed banana?
Mashed banana can also be frozen in bags or freezer-safe containers. Don’t puree the bananas, just mash with a fork to keep some texture. For each cup of mashed banana, add one tablespoon of lemon juice or 1/2 teaspoon ascorbic acid to prevent browning.
Is it OK to freeze avocado baby food?
It is absolutely safe to freeze pureed avocado, but you should take into account the change in color along with a slight change in texture once the flesh is exposed to air. … Once the avocado baby food has been defrosted, only then should you add the liquids. If frozen, use the avocado baby food within one month.
Does freezing baby food lose nutrients?
Frozen foods can be just as nutritious as fresh foods. Fruits and vegetables picked at their peak and frozen right away retain their nutrients longer than fresh produce, which tends to lose nutrients if it isn’t used right away.
